I have a heartfelt connection with nature, and experience it through my three passions; I write, photograph all things nature and creature. Each tree, plant and stone has its unique fashions, most days I take a sacred walk in the forest; and experience it- through my three passions. I have a nature journal that I cherish, my beloved, well used camera is ready; most days I take a sacred walk- in the forest. Through practice I hold my camera steady, oh, the light on water, a flower, a bird dance; my beloved, well used camera- is ready. Sitting on a rock, I write in a trance, at home, I love going through my photos and words; oh the light on water- a flower, a bird dance. Sitting on a rock I write in- a trance, I have a heartfelt connection with nature; at home, I love going through- my photos and words, I write, photograph all things nature and creature. ___________________________________________ November 12, 2016 Poetry/Terzanelle/My Three Passions Copyright Protected, ID 16-849-513-0 All Rights Reserved.
